Lime Dessert Or Salad

Prep: 10 min Cook: 10 min Serves: 8 Cuisine: American

A vibrant lime-flavored dessert with a creamy, fluffy texture, perfect for summer gatherings or potlucks, combining tartness and sweetness in every bite.

Be the first to rate this recipe

Ingredients

  • 1 (3 oz.) pkg. lime jello
  • 20 large marshmallows
  • 1 (No. 2) can crushed pineapple
  • 1 c. hot water
  • 2 c. whipped cream
  • 1 (8 oz.) pkg. cream cheese

Instructions

  1. Mix lime jello, marshmallows, crushed pineapple, and hot water; stir over low heat until jello and marshmallows are dissolved.
  2. Allow the mixture to cool.
  3. Fold together the whipped cream and softened cream cheese until smooth.
  4. Add the cooled jello mixture to the cream cheese mixture.
  5. Mix well until combined.
  6. Refrigerate for 2 hours before serving.

Tips & Substitutions

For a lighter version, consider using sugar-free lime jello and low-fat whipped cream. You can substitute fresh pineapple for canned if you prefer a more natural flavor. Make sure to soften the cream cheese before mixing to achieve a smooth texture. If you want extra flavor, add a splash of lime juice or zest to the mixture.

Storage & Reheating

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Avoid freezing, as the texture may change. If you plan to serve it later, keep the whipped cream separate until just before serving to maintain its fluffiness and freshness.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I make this dessert ahead of time?

Yes, this lime dessert can be made a day in advance. Just ensure it is well covered in the refrigerator to maintain its freshness.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ully, enhancing the overall taste.

What can I use instead of cream cheese?

If you're looking for a dairy-free option, you can use vegan cream cheese or a thick coconut cream. This will still provide a creamy texture while accommodating dietary restrictions.

Is it possible to use a different flavor of jello?

Absolutely! You can experiment with other jello flavors, such as lemon or orange, for a different twist. Just keep in mind that it will alter the overall taste of the dessert.
